Ryan P. Burge Eastern Illinois University, Charleston, IL, USA Journal Review of Religious Research ISSN: 0034673X Frequency: Quarterly Submit manuscript Read Online
Journal Review of Religious Research ISSN: 0034673X Frequency: Quarterly Submit manuscript Read Online